After a 3-year value decline from $70 at peak to the mid-teens, an activist investor with ~20% ownership stake and a new CEO brought in Marakon to help reverse the trend. Our team drove turnaround strategy, including brand portfolio segmentation and resource re-allocation, to drive sustainable profit growth. Ultimately the stock price increased to the mid $30s within 18 months.
